PTIN vs. MPRO
PTIN (Pacer Trendpilot International ETF) and MPRO (Monarch ProCap ETF) are both Diversified Portfolio funds - PTIN tracks the Pacer Trendpilot International Index while MPRO tracks the Monarch ProCap Index. Both are passively managed. Over the past 5 years, PTIN returned 6.39%/yr vs 5.66%/yr for MPRO. A 0.57 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. PTIN charges 0.66%/yr vs 1.17%/yr for MPRO.
